Baille Younkman is an artist and educator from Columbus, OH. After studying fashion design and sculpture at the Savannah College of Art and Design, she moved to Brooklyn, where she began her practice as a costume designer for contemporary dance and performance art. It is there she is able to intersect her interests of the human form, time-based mediums and textiles. Since 2013, Baille has worked as an art and design educator, fostering creative classrooms for children of all ages. Currently, she is cultivating her eco-art practices and hosting monthly outdoor workshops that promote intergenerational connections, encouraging both adults and children to explore self-expression, compassion and their connection to nature.
